Aims & Scope
Herpetozoa is the international peer-reviewed open access journal of the Austrian Herpetological Society (ÖGH, Österreichische Gesellschaft für Herpetologie).
Herpetozoa publishes original research articles, short contributions and reviews covering all aspects of the study of amphibians and reptiles.
All contributions should be written in English, a German abstract may also be included.
A printed version of the journal will be produced in annual volumes.

Licensing & Copyright
This journal operates under an Open Access model. Articles are freely accessible to the public immediately upon publication. The content is licensed under a Creative Commons Attribution 4.0 International License (CC BY 4.0), allowing users to share and adapt the work with proper attribution.
Copyright remains with the author(s), and no permission is required for non-commercial use, provided the original source is cited.
